Home Demolition Service in Morris County, NJ

Home demolition services involve the careful removal of entire buildings or structures on residential properties. These projects can include tearing down old or unsafe houses, clearing land for new construction, or removing additions and detached structures such as garages, sheds, or decks. Homeowners typically request demolition to prepare a site for new development, remove unwanted or damaged buildings, or improve property safety and accessibility. Before requesting demolition services, property owners should consider factors like the size and type of the structure, access to the site, and any necessary permits or regulations that may apply in Morris County, NJ.

Understanding the scope of a home demolition project is essential for property owners. It’s important to evaluate the condition of the structure, potential impact on neighboring properties, and the disposal or recycling of debris. Additionally, owners often want to know about the process involved, including site preparation, safety measures, and any restrictions that could affect the project. Clarifying these details beforehand helps ensure a smooth and efficient demolition process tailored to the specific needs of the property.

Project Types

Common Home Demolition Service Jobs

Residential Home Demolition - complete removal of entire houses for redevelopment or renovation projects.

Garage & Shed Demolition - safely tearing down detached structures to create space or update property layouts.

Interior Demolition - removing interior walls, fixtures, and finishes during remodeling or renovation work.

Foundation Demolition - dismantling old or damaged foundations to prepare for new construction.

Commercial Demolition - tearing down commercial buildings or structures to accommodate business expansion.

Selective Demolition - carefully removing specific parts of a property while preserving the rest.

FAQ

Home Demolition Service Questions

What types of structures are suitable for home demolition? Residential buildings, garages, sheds, and other small to medium-sized structures can be demolished as needed.

What should property owners consider before demolition? It's important to check for utility connections, obtain necessary permits, and clear the area for safe access.

Are there different demolition methods available? Yes, methods vary from selective dismantling to complete structural removal, depending on the project scope.

What is the purpose of a demolition permit? A permit ensures the demolition complies with local regulations and helps prevent legal issues during the process.
